balzer82-Matlab-NMEA-File-Reader.zip
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
《Matlab NMEA 文件阅读器:深入解析与应用》 在现代GPS和其他定位系统中,NMEA(National Marine Electronics Association)标准数据格式被广泛应用,它提供了标准化的方式来传输和记录GPS接收器的数据。Matlab作为强大的数值计算和数据分析工具,能够方便地处理这种格式的数据。balzer82-Matlab-NMEA-File-Reader.zip是一个专门用于在Matlab环境中读取NMEA文件的工具,它极大地简化了数据处理流程,提高了效率。 1. **NMEA数据格式概述** NMEA 0183是航海电子设备间通信的标准协议,用于交换位置、速度、时间等信息。常见的NMEA语句包括GPGGA(全球定位系统固定数据)、GPGLL(地理位置和时间)、GPVTG(航向和地面速度)等,每条语句由多个数据字段组成,用逗号分隔。 2. **Matlab环境与NMEA文件** Matlab提供丰富的数据处理功能,通过其强大的文本处理工具可以解析NMEA文件。然而,balzer82的Matlab NMEA文件阅读器提供了一种更便捷的方式,它能自动识别和解析NMEA语句,将原始数据转换为易于操作的Matlab结构体或数组。 3. **工具使用方法** 这个工具通常包含读取函数和示例代码。用户需要将NMEA数据文件加载到Matlab工作空间,然后调用提供的函数进行解析。解析后的数据可以进一步用于坐标转换、轨迹分析、速度计算等。 4. **关键功能** - **语句识别**:工具能识别不同类型的NMEA语句,如GPGGA、GPGLL等。 - **数据提取**:从每个语句中提取时间戳、纬度、经度、高度、卫星数量等关键信息。 - **错误检查**:对NMEA数据进行有效性检查,确保数据的准确性和完整性。 - **数据结构化**:将解析后的数据组织成结构体或数组,便于后续分析。 5. **应用场景** - **GPS数据分析**:利用Matlab强大的数据分析能力,进行位置精度评估、轨迹平滑、速度计算等。 - **地图匹配**:结合GIS数据,将NMEA数据与地图进行匹配,实现路径可视化。 - **信号质量评估**:分析卫星信号强度,评估GPS接收机的性能。 - **实时定位系统**:在Matlab环境下实现NMEA数据的实时处理和显示。 6. **扩展与优化** 用户可以根据需求对工具进行扩展,比如增加新的NMEA语句支持,或者集成其他GPS数据格式。同时,可以考虑优化数据处理速度,适应大数据量的NMEA文件。 7. **学习资源与社区支持** 在Matlab的官方文档和社区论坛中,有许多关于处理文本数据和自定义文件格式的教程和讨论,可以帮助用户更好地理解和使用balzer82的Matlab NMEA文件阅读器。 总结,balzer82-Matlab-NMEA-File-Reader.zip为Matlab用户提供了高效处理NMEA数据的途径,无论是学术研究还是工程应用,都能显著提高工作效率。通过熟练掌握这个工具,用户可以充分利用Matlab的强大功能,深入探索和分析GPS数据。
- 1
- 粉丝: 1024
- 资源: 5440
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 没用333333333333333333333333333333
- 基于Vue和SpringBoot的企业员工管理系统2.0版本设计源码
- 【C++初级程序设计·配套源码】第2期-基本数据类型
- 基于Java和Vue的kopsoftKANBAN车间电子看板设计源码
- 影驰战将PS3111 东芝芯片TT18G23AIN开卡成功分享,图片里面画线的选项很重要
- 【C++初级程序设计·配套源码】第1期-语法基础
- 基于JavaScript、CSS、HTML的简易DOM版飞机游戏设计源码
- 基于Java开发的日程管理FlexTime应用设计源码
- SM2258XT-BGA144-4BGA180-6L-R1019 三星KLUCG4J1CB B0B1颗粒开盘工具 , EC, 3A, 94, 43, A4, CA 七彩虹SL300这个固件有用
- GJB 5236-2004 军用软件质量度量